Before she became known as “Ms Neo” or “The Nyonya,” the cheerful TikTok creator who visits strangers’ homes to learn their family recipes, she was simply a young woman trying to rebuild her life. After leaving her dream of becoming a teacher, she was hit with a RM130,000 bond penalty that left her overwhelmed and uncertain. 

From RM130k Debt to Success

To survive, she worked multiple sales jobs before discovering TikTok Shop, where her natural charisma and teaching instincts helped her thrive. Her longing to learn the dishes her late mother once cooked inspired her series “Cabaran Makan Dekat Rumah 100 Ibu,” now beloved nationwide.
